    Abstract: A chip component supply apparatus of the invention includes a container box for storing chip components in pieces, a means for conveying chip components from the container box onto a conveyor belt, which moves intermittently and conveys the transferred chip components toward a take-out port area where a vacuum suction nozzle of an electronic component placement machine takes out the chip components. A stopper is positioned in the vicinity of the take-out port area for stopping the chip components conveyed by the conveyor belt at the take-out port area. The stopper moves and departs from the vicinity of the take-out port area when the conveyor belt finishes intermittent motion and stops, and returns and is positioned at the take-out port area before the next chip component conveyed by next intermittent motion of the conveyor belt reaches the take-out port area.

    Abstract: A building including high efficiency transparent insulation and optical shutter solar collector (HETIOSSC) to effectively control heat loss and gain in a passively-solar climate control system. HETIOSSC includes a layer of protective glazing, a transparent insulation, an optical shutter, an optional solar radiation absorbing material and optional heat storage elements. When the building and its heat storage are too warm, the optical shutter layer becomes opaque to prevent overheating. During cloudy and cold winter days, HETIOSSC still has a solar transmission and insulation efficiency great enough to collect sufficient sunlight for heating. Location of HETIOSSC on the roof, rather than the walls, does not alter shape and orientation of a building.

    Abstract: An optical shutter which responds to temperature may be caused to respond to an electrical current by placing a transparent conductor of electricity parallel to and in thermal contact with it, and by running an electrical current through the transparent conductor, such that the transparent conductor is resistively heated, and thereby heats the optical shutter. The above transparent conductor may be used simultaneously as a component of a transparent insulation. The electrical current may be controlled by a photosensor, a temperature sensor, a thermostat, and/or a manual switch.

    Abstract: A processor element is provided with a data transfer control circuit that sends out an address count pulse (ACNT) onto a control bus. N data transfer channels each contain a data transfer buffer and a buffer control circuit. The buffer control circuit comprises an identification number register, an input/output control circuit, an address counter, and a comparison circuit. The address counter holds a channel address that is preset in such a way as to allow each channel to take the same channel address number, and increments such a channel address each time it receives the ACNT. If the identification number and the channel address coincide, the data transfer buffer in the same channel is selected. The number of interconnecting wires can be reduced and the transfer of data can be carried out at a high transfer rate, in a multiprocessor system whose linking network between each processor is formed by a series of data transfer channels.

    Abstract: A ferrite composition is created by adding a high Curie temperature ferrite, such as lithium ferrite, to a soft magnetic ferrite, such as magnesium manganese zinc ferrite. The composition is used in a microwave oven dish or laminate wrap to crisp or brown food by maintaining the food at a desired temperature during microwave operation. The high Curie temperature ferrite is preferably selected from the group consisting of lithium ferrite, nickel ferrite, copper ferrite, magnesium ferrite, strontium ferrite, barium ferrite, manganese ferrite, strontium zinc ferrite, barium zinc ferrite, and mixtures thereof. Additionally, the preferred process of making the new ferrite composition for use in microwave browning dishes includes the low-cost method of sintering raw materials in an air atmosphere. A browning plate including the ferrite compositions, and a microwave oven suitable for use with the browning plate are also disclosed.

    Abstract: Transgenic swine, and compositions and methods for making and using same, are provided. Central to the invention are porcine (Sus scrofa) embryonic stem cell lines and methods for establishing them. Cells of such lines are transformed with exogenous genetic material of interest and then used to provide chimeric swine, which have germ cells comprising the exogenous genetic material. The chimeric swine are bred to provide transgenic swine. Transgenic swine of the invention can be used to provide human proteins or peptide hormones or can be used as xenograft donors.
